David Allan Coe’s family has filed court claims against his estate for unpaid child and family support, sparking heated online debate. Fans criticize the move as disrespectful to his legacy, while supporters praise the family for honoring legal obligations and ensuring owed money gets paid. Coe, a legendary outlaw country artist who rose from reform school to fame with hits like “You Never Even Called Me by My Name,” died at 81. His estate now faces the complex task of settling debts under Ohio law — with a strict October deadline for formal claims.
